RISC-V Gaming Breakthrough: New Horizon for Open Hardware PCs

Published on 07/21/2025Trend Spotting / Early Adopter Signals

The breakthrough allowing Steam and AAA games to run on RISC-V architecture via emulation marks a significant milestone for open hardware. This development broadens the potential market for RISC-V devices beyond embedded systems and servers, positioning it as a viable, open-source alternative for personal computing and gaming, potentially disrupting the x86/ARM duopoly in the long term.
